Zipper rest in PeaceA couple of years ago we received a phone call from our daughter in law that she had found a fox squirrel that had been abused by some kids after being hit by a car. We picked up the squirrel and brought her home where Bev treated her and found the necessary resources to help her recover as best as she could.
Bev named her Zipper because of the way she would zip around in her cage with the limited use of her hind legs and back problem due to the accident, Bev became her sole caretaker, but she was part of the family to us. Zipper passed away unexpectedly late tonight. She seemed to have a cold going on, and she was given a warm bath last night and her eyes cleaned, as they were sealed shut. She seemed to have a loss of appetite as well in recent days, but we assumed it was just her winter mode that she went through last winter. I got a call while at work that Zipper seemed to be drifting away. While on the phone, Bev heard her gasp her last breath of air, and saw her lay her head down peacefully. We are grateful for the opportunity that God gave us to have a squirrel in our life. She taught us much and was a joy to have her as a part of our lives. She was surely one of His creatures and feel that she was brought to us in her time of helplessness. We held a brief prayer service with our grandsons and will make the necessary steps to cremate her after Christmas. Many of you knew of our beloved Zipper and felt a need to inform you of our loss.
